Which of the following 0.10 m aqueous solutions will have the lowest freezing point?
पर्याय
Al2(SO4)3
C5H10O5
KI
C12H22O11
Advertisements
उत्तर
Al2(SO4)3
Explanation:
Freezing point depression depends on the number of particles in the Van’t Hoff factor (i). Al2(SO4)3 dissociates into 5 ions \[\ce{(2 Al^{3+} + 3 SO^2-_4)}\], producing the maximum number of particles, and hence causes the greatest depression in freezing point.
